Application effective medium approximation approach for economic researching
We present a model for analysis of economical processes using effective medium approximation. This theory was developed earlier for the investigation of “diffusion–reaction” processes in porous media. The idea is illustrated by the Bethe network model of monopolistic vendors and buyers. The case is investigated when some fraction of bonds is blocked and its influence on economical parameters is studied.
